Synopsis "molecular beam epitaxy of iii v compounds: a comprehensive bibliography 1958 1983"
Epitaxial growth and electronic properties of semiconductor thin films are becoming increasingly important for fundamental and applied research and for device applications. This book contains a comprehensive collection of over 1500 references covering the first 25 years of molecular beam epitaxy of III-V compound semiconductors. Molecular beam epitaxy is a versatile thin- film growth technique which emerged from the 'Three-temperature method' de- veloped in the 1950s and from surface kinetic studies performed in the 1960s. III-V semiconductors such as GaAs, AlAs, (Galn)As, InP, etc., play an important role in the application to optoelectronic and high-speed devices. Over the past three years the technology of molecular beam epitaxy has spread rapidly to most major research and development laboratories through- out the world, and an increasing number of highly refined III-V semiconduc- tor structures with exactly tailored electronic properties have been pro- duced and explored for fundamental studies as well as for device appl ica- tion. The comprehensive bibliography on this dramatically expanding topic helps chemists, engineers, materials scientists, and physicists working in semiconductor research and development areas to sort out the important lit- erature of their particular interest. A direct reproduction of the output of a computer printer has been used to enable rapid publication and to keep printing costs low.
